Abstract
The purpose of this article is to show that a differential system on which admits a set of independent conservation laws defined on an open subset , is essentially equivalent on an open and dense subset of , with the linear differential system . The main results are illustrated in the case of two concrete dynamical systems, namely the three dimensional Lotka-Volterra system, and respectively the Euler equations from the free rigid body dynamics.
